3. WFPC2 Bright Star Avoidance Regions
... WFPC2 Home . ... Bright stars near the WFPC2 field of view can cause various artifacts to appear in science images. ... When writing Phase II proposals, observers will sometimes attempt to avoid bright stars by placing them in the un-imaged "L" shaped region adjacent to CCD PC1, or in the region just outside the nominal field of view. ... In both cases the optics can image this light back onto the CCD's. Bright stars must be placed at least 10 arcseconds outside the field to avoid artifacts. ...

5. APOD: 2001 February 16 - Star Forming Region Hubble X
... 2001 February 16 . Star Forming Region Hubble-X . ... Cataloged as Hubble-X , many skygazers find the appearance of this extragalactic star forming region reminiscent of the most famous stellar nursery in our own galaxy, the Orion Nebula . Hubble-X is intrinsically much brighter than Orion though, and at a distance of 1.6 million light-years it is about 1,000 times farther away. Hubble-X is also about 100 light-years across compared to 10 light-years for the Orion Nebula. ... About APOD | ...

6. Hubble Uncovers Dust Disk Around a Massive Black Hole (STScI-PRC98-22) A
... Resembling a gigantic hubcap in space, a 3,700 light-year-diameter dust disk encircles a 300 million solar-mass black hole in the center of the elliptical galaxy NGC 7052. ... Because the front end of the disk eclipses more stars than the back, it appears darker. ... Despite its size, the disk is 100 times less massive than the black hole. ... The bright spot in the center of the disk is the combined light of stars that have crowded around the black hole due to its strong gravitational pull. ...

12. ULXs
... Ultraluminous X-ray sources (ULXs) are located in external galaxies, their X-ray luminosities (10 39 - 10 41 erg/s) are thousand times greater than those of brightest black holes in the Galaxy. ULXs may be supercritical accretion disks around black holes of stellar masses (~10 Solar masses) like that in SS433, or they may be a hypothetical intermediate-mass black holes (hundreds - thousands Solar masses) with standard accretion disks. ... 2) The ULX progenitors were ejected from the star clusters. ...
